Smart Snugs Diaper Review

Like most moms who cloth diaper I like my kids diapers to be cute. Recently I found a unique diaper that we are loving! It is a MultiColor diaper from SmartSnugs. Like most of our diapers this is a one-size pocket diaper. Besides the fun colors on the outside one of my very favorite things about this diaper is the dark colored inside. I can't tell you how much time I spend trying to get stains out of our white diapers. Not that it really matters on how they function but they don't look very nice. I love the dark insides because then I simply don't have to worry about staining. It looks nice no matter what.


Our SmartSnugs diaper came with two inserts. One regular insert that works wonderfully. We have had a small problem with the stitching coming undone with this insert but it hasn't hurt the absorbency any. The second insert they sent is a night time booster. This insert is two layers of bamboo and three layers of microfiber. It is an awesome insert and certainly holds a lot. We love using it overnight or sometimes even for our big boys during the day.

SmartSnugs also carries some awesome wet bags. They are one pocket wet bags that are just the right size for the diaper bag (hold 3-4 diapers). I love that they have a little handle so I can easily attach them to a stroller if needed.

Hipkiddo Review


Today I am super excited to tell you about one of my new favorite cloth diapers. It is the Naturally Hip by Hipkiddo. There are so many reasons I love this diaper but before I get all excited I do want to mention that this diaper does run slightly smaller than some one size diapers I have used. It still fits both my boys easily (see pictures) but I felt I should give you fair warning.
Now, on to all the reasons I love this diaper. The biggest reason is that it holds a lot! This is one of the few diapers that C does not wet out of overnight. I love it for this purpose and regularly hold it in my stash so that he can wear it when I know we're going to be out of the house for a few hours or if they are having a babysitter. It is super nice to know that I have a diaper that I can rely on.
There are two big reasons this diaper holds so much. One is because it is made of 60% bamboo, 30% cotton and 10% coolplus. I have never heard of coolplus before but now that I have used this combo I will tell you that it is awesome! The other great thing about this diaper is that the inserts are made of not 3, but 4 layers of this awesome material. They do take slightly longer to dry than a standard insert but the extra ten minutes is well worth the wait.


Hipkiddo also sent me one of their Pail Bags which I am also getting a lot of use out of. It holds about 25 diapers which makes it the perfect size to take on a day trip with my kids. I love the draw string closure as it helps keep the dirty smell inside but makes it easy to put more diapers inside too.

His Brother's Baby by Blanche Marriott

Being a twin has always intrigued me. When I was little some of my best friends were twins and it was interesting to me to see what they could get away with. I know there was more than one time I wished I had a partner in crime.
In Blanche Marriott's His Brother's Baby , David is a twin but isn't feeling quite so lucky about it. David is the "good" twin. He is the reliable one who runs the family business and takes care of the parents while his brother disappears for months on end when he is supposed to be traveling for business.
With his brother gone, David meets a beautiful woman, Gabriella, who mistakes him for his missing brother. When Gabriella shows up at the office a few weeks later and announces she's pregnant a frantic search begins to find the missing father. In the meantime, David vows to care for Gabriella like his own.
As Gabriella learns to care for David and he for her the search for David's twin continues. If he is found and returns home will David and Gabriella be forced to give up their new found joy?
This is an incredible book of love and mystery. At times I just wanted to shout "who cares, you love them" at some of the characters because they were so stubborn but His Brother's Baby kept me interested and laughing the entire way. You can't help but want to get to the end to find out if David and Gabriella discover their own foolishness too.
